Burglar alarms are designed to alert homeowners and law enforcement of unauthorized access to a property. These systems can range from basic door and window sensors to sophisticated intrusion detection systems equipped with motion detectors, surveillance cameras, and smart home integration. The primary purpose of these systems is to provide peace of mind and protect one’s home against intrusions.
However, it’s essential to understand that the effectiveness of these systems relies not only on their technological capabilities but also on the visibility of their alarm indicators and the strategies employed by homeowners to deter potential intruders.
